Mehndi Melodies

It is one of the minors and most cherished event. Mehndi is a tradition where celebration and fun are the only welcomed. Therefore, friends and cousins dance together while families sing and celebrate. Thus, cheerful songs are perfect for this event. Popular choices include:

  • Mehndi Wali Raat – Fiza Ali
  • Balle Balle – Abrar-ul-Haq
  • Sohni Lagde O – Mazhar Rahi

These songs create excitement and keep the dance floor busy throughout the night.

Fun Punjabi Songs for Dholki Nights

Dholki nights are full of laughter and family fun. People clap, sing traditional tunes, and enjoy small dance performances. Music during dholki functions should feel warm and festive.

Great choices include:

  • Lathe Di Chadar– Musarrat Nazir
  • Rung – Hadiqa Kiani
  • Mehandi – Humaira Arshad

These tracks help guests feel connected and involved in the celebration.

Music for Lively Baraat Entries

Asian families look forward to baraat entries. It is an important custom to welcome the groom and his family with a joyous spirit on the wedding day. Due to this, some go for dhol beats while others rely upon cheerful songs as they shower the flower petals over the arriving guests. So, you can add these tracks to your next baraat playlist.

  • Nach Punjaban – Abrar-ul-Haq
  • Disco Deewane – Nazia Hassan
  • Jhoom – Ali Zafar

These songs bring strong energy and make every baraat look grand and exciting.

Farewell Music

The most crucial part of any marriage is the teary farewell. Moreover, the farewell of the bride or “rukhsati” hails as the most emotional moment of the event. Nonetheless, it is always difficult to say goodbyes to a family member. This is why soulful melodies seem only the best choice for such touching moments.

Popular farewell songs are:

  •  Kaisa Hai Naseeban – Zeb Bangish
  • De Behna Nu Chunian – Sanam Marvi
  • Chiryan Da Chamba – Suraiya Khanum
